While most cancer care can be provided in a community hospital setting like Cooley Dickinson Hospital, there are some types of cancer that require sub-specialized expertise. In this case, physicians at the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ute at Cooley Dickinson Hospital coordinate care with their colleagues at the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ute in Boston.

There are several ways clinicians and staff at the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ute at Cooley Dickinson Hospital can help connect you with care provided at the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ute in Boston:

  • Referrals for second opinions
  • Access to clinical trials
  • Medical review of treatment plans
  • Pre-procedure testing prior to some procedures performed at Mass General
  • Free shuttle service from Northampton to Mass General

Cooley Dickinson’s direct access to specialists and subspecialists at the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ute keeps us abreast of the rapidly evolving state of the latest cancer treatment, new research, and ongoing clinical trials for new drugs, surgeries and other cancer therapies. Cooley Dickinson’s medical oncologists and radiation oncologists, who are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ute physicians, also participate in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ute’s weekly Grand Rounds, presentations on the most recent research and discoveries by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ute and other world-renowned clinicians and researchers.

An integral part of one of the world’s most distinguished academic medical centers, the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ute is among the leading cancer care providers in the United States.

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ute is at the forefront in providing specialized, coordinated cancer care. Our doctors are experienced in treating the rarest and most complex cases using the latest advancements in technology to provide personalized and innovative care.

Through a powerful synergy between laboratory scientists and bedside physicians, Mass General Brigham Cancer Institute fosters innovation in all phases of cancer research. Physician investigators conduct nearly 1,000 clinical trials annually.
